Taniyah is a girl's name of Sanskrit origin. A contemporary spelling of Taniya, adding an -ah ending for linguistic distinction, Taniyah is part of modern naming trends that pluralize vowel variations. The name maintains Sanskrit roots while offering a fresh twist that feels current and individualized. It appeals to parents seeking cultural authenticity with a modern, distinctive spelling.
Reflects 21st-century naming practice of creating personalized spelling variations.
